Irreversible premiered in competition for the Palme d’Or at the 2002 Cannes Film Festival, where it reportedly caused dozens of walkouts and required paramedics to be stationed outside the screening room. Over the next two decades it became a defining—and endlessly debated—text of the New French Extremity movement, praised for its formal daring and condemned for what many saw as gratuitous cruelty.

Gaspar Noé released a "Straight Cut" of the film, which rearranges the scenes chronologically. Many critics who re-evaluated the film using this version, archived on various film databases, noted that it changes the tone from a frantic nightmare to a tragic, inevitable drama.
